How to change Free Busy settings for 700 Users
Hi all, I am want to find away to automate the process of changing all my
users FreeBusy time to 6 months. Everyone is on teh default currently 2 months but I would like to change this. |

You would need to do this with the script or other automated format you used
to roll-out the Outlook clients, profiles, settings, etc. See the Office Resource Kit, available free from Microsoft Office downloads for more information. -- Milly Staples [MVP - Outlook] Post all replies to the group to keep the discussion intact.
